2. Product information

We sell new, surplus and used industrial automation equipment. Each listing states the known condition, part number, stock location and test status. “Powered on”, “removed from a working system” or similar wording describes only the stated check and is not a promise that every function has been tested.

Photographs may show the actual unit or a clearly identified representative product. Included accessories, software, licences, memory cards, connectors and manuals are included only when stated in writing.

3. Orders and contract formation

A website enquiry, email or request for a payment link is not an accepted order. The relevant seller first confirms availability, exact item details, total price, delivery cost and estimated dispatch. A contract is formed only when that seller issues written acceptance and receives cleared payment, unless the quotation says otherwise.

You are responsible for checking the manufacturer part number, compatibility, voltage, firmware and suitability for your application before ordering. Nothing in these terms limits rights that cannot legally be excluded.

4. Prices, taxes and payment

UK-stock prices are normally in pounds sterling and Germany-stock prices are normally in euros. The product or quotation states the currency and whether taxes are included or applicable. Import VAT, customs duty, brokerage and local charges for international deliveries are the buyer’s responsibility unless the seller expressly quotes delivery with duties paid.

Payment may be accepted by card, PayPal, supported digital wallets or bank transfer when shown on the quotation or secure checkout. Payment is made directly to the seller identified on the product. Neither seller asks customers to send complete card details by email or WhatsApp.

5. Availability and stock

Stock is subject to prior sale. The website hides products when the recorded quantity reaches zero, but the relevant seller still verifies physical stock before accepting payment. UK and Germany inventory have separate sellers and dispatch arrangements.

6. Delivery, title and risk

Delivery cost, service and estimated timing are confirmed before payment. Unless agreed otherwise, consumer orders are delivered without undue delay and within 30 days. Title passes after full cleared payment. Risk passes as provided by applicable law and the agreed delivery term.

Please inspect the parcel promptly and keep all packaging. Report visible transit damage within 48 hours where possible; this request does not remove any statutory rights.

7. Consumers and business customers

A consumer is an individual acting mainly outside their trade or profession. Consumers have statutory cancellation and product-quality rights described in our Returns & refunds policy.

For business customers, change-of-mind returns are accepted only when agreed in writing. Any business warranty, inspection period, liability limit or return arrangement stated in the quotation forms part of the contract.

8. Installation and safety

Industrial equipment must be selected, installed, commissioned and operated by appropriately qualified personnel in accordance with the manufacturer’s documentation and applicable safety rules. The seller does not provide engineering design or safety-system validation unless separately agreed in writing.

9. Liability

Nothing excludes a seller's liability for death or personal injury caused by negligence, fraud, fraudulent misrepresentation, or any liability that cannot legally be limited. For business purchases, the seller is not liable for indirect loss, loss of production, profit, data or business opportunity except where the law does not allow that exclusion.

10. Law and disputes

Relayxa Trading orders are governed by Scots law and YK-Handel orders by German law. This does not prevent a consumer from relying on mandatory rights or bringing proceedings available to them under applicable consumer law.
